Clatsop Community College Foundation has announced the scholarship awards for Clatsop Community College students for the 2008-09 academic year. In addition to the following students who will receive specific foundation scholarships, the foundation and the college will also provide substantial financial aid to many more incoming students in the form of grants.

During the 2007-08 academic year, more than 130 students benefited from foundation and institutional funds in the amount of $192,744, awarded in the form of CCC Success Grants and CCC Opportunity Grants.
